摘要
目的:研究CD147和MMP-2在大肠癌组织中的表达和大肠癌患者血清中的水平变化,探讨其与大肠癌侵袭和转移的相关性,及二者间的相互联系。方法:应用免疫组织化学(SABC)法结合图像分析软件检测44例大肠癌、癌旁和正常对照组织中CD147和MMP-2的表达及半定量测定。应用酶联免疫吸附实验(ELISA)测定44例大肠癌患者血清中CD147和MMP-2的水平,并设36例健康对照。结果:大肠癌组织CD147和MMP-2的表达显著高于癌旁和正常对照组织,其表达与肿瘤分型、分化程度未见相关,而与转移密切相关。大肠癌患者血清CD147和MMP-2水平显著高于健康对照组,且伴转移组血清中CD147水平显著高于无转移组;低分化组中MMP-2水平显著高于高、中分化组。两者在组织定量和血清水平呈正相关。结论:大肠癌组织、血清中CD147高表达及高含量在一定程度上可以反映大肠癌发展程度及转移状态,其促MMP-2激活和表达增高的作用可能是其中一个重要因素。
Objective: To study the expression and serum levels of CD147 and MMP-2 protein in patients with colorectal cancer, to investigate the correlation between CD147 and MMP-2, and to explore the relationship of CD147 and MMP-2 with the invasion and metastasis of malignant tumor. Methods: Immunochemical staining was performed to detect the expression of CD147 and MMP-2 protein in colorectal cancer tissues, adjacent tissues, and normal controls. Semi-determination was performed by image analysis software. ELISA was used to detect CD147 and MMP-2 in the peripheral blood of patients (44 cases of colorectal cancer) and healthy controls (30 cases). Results: The expression of CD147 and MMP-2 in cancer tissues was significantly higher than in cancer tissues than in adjacent tissues and normal tissues, with no correlation with tumor types and differentiation. But the expression of CD147 and MMP-2 was much higher in patients with metastasis than in those without metastasis (P〈0.05). Serum levels of CD147 and MMP-2 were significantly higher in cancer patients than in the normal controls (P〈0.05). The serum levels of CD147 and MMP-2 were associated with tumor differentiation and Dukes' stage. The serum level of CD147 was positively correlated with MMP-2 in patients with colorectal cancer. Conclusion: The expression of CD147 is closely correlated with the malignant degree and metastasis in colorectal cancer, probably through activating and enhancing MMP-2 expression.
